How to get from Léry to Beauharnois by bus?
By bus
Take one direct bus from Léry to Beauharnois in Montreal: take the 1 bus from De Léry / René-Lévesque station to Saint-Laurent / Sainte-Catherine station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 17 min. The ride fare is CA$3.75.
